Oakland, Thomas – School Psychology Review, 1983
Concurrent and predictive validity estimates for scores on the Wechsler Intelligence Scale for Children-Revised and Estimated Learning Potential are presented for 396 children (grades one-eight) stratified by racial-ethnic groups (Anglo, Black, Mexican American) and social classes (middle and lower).
